Rewrite this email professionally (with everything an email has):

"Hey, your payment is late. If you don't pay today, we're shutting everything off."

Subject: Payment Reminder

Dear Customer,

We hope you are doing well. Our records indicate that your payment is currently overdue. We kindly ask that you submit payment at your earliest convenience to avoid any interruption of service.

Please contact us if you have any questions.

Sincerely,
[Name]

A customer purchased a laptop 8 months ago. The warranty expired last week. Today, the laptop stopped working. The customer is extremely upset because they need it for an important job interview tomorrow.

Company policy states that expired warranties cannot be extended and free repairs cannot be provided.

How would you respond professionally while showing empathy, maintaining company policy, and offering a possible solution?

"Thank you for explaining the situation. I completely understand why you're frustrated, especially with an important interview coming up. Unfortunately, the warranty expired last week, so I'm unable to offer a free repair under company policy. However, I'd like to help you explore other options, such as our repair service or expedited support. Let me see what solutions are available to help you as quickly as possible."
